As we do each January, we’ve packed the issue with a variety of stories focused on health and wellness, offering ideas on how to start 2025 in a positive way. Our stories cover a lot of ground—from outdoor pursuits to indoor activities, from food to exercise.
As always, we offer many other types of stories in the issue: news, community features, events, etc. I believe this distinguishes TheBurg from other publications in the area. Our “focus” on health or food or the arts—or whatever—is just a small part of our total monthly content.
In this issue, we also delightfully welcome back Rosemary Baer, our long-time food writer, to these pages. After writing a column for us every month for over 15 years, Rosemary took a break during the last half of 2024. But now she’s back, planning new meals and recipes, ready to share new stories, and we couldn’t be happier.
Speaking of longevity, this issue marks the 16th anniversary of our print magazine, as our first issue dropped in January 2009. A lot has changed since then, so our current magazine bears little resemblance to that original product.
One thing, however, hasn’t changed. When we started TheBurg, we sought to offer a high-quality community news service that would reflect life in the greater Harrisburg area, in all its richness, variety and complexity. Sixteen years later, that is still our goal and mission—and I hope, in your view, we’ve been true to it.
